Spirit AeroSystems Statement on Possible Flawed Parts from MPS
15 Oktober 2021 - 8:15PM
Business Wire
From March through July 2021, Boeing issued communications to
its supply chain including Spirit AeroSystems Holdings, Inc. [NYSE:
SPR] , identifying possible flawed parts, dating back to 2017 from
Manufacturing Process Specification srl (MPS), based in Italy.
Spirit does not buy parts or services directly from MPS. In its
initial communication, Boeing stated that it had revoked approval
of MPS. Upon receipt of information from Boeing identifying parts
from sub-tier suppliers which used MPS, Spirit took appropriate
action. Spirit has worked with Boeing throughout this process and
has only shipped parts approved by Boeing. Spirit continues to
focus on quality and safety with our customers as a top
priority.

About Spirit AeroSystems Inc.
Spirit AeroSystems is one of the world’s largest manufacturers
of aerostructures for commercial airplanes, defense platforms, and
business/regional jets. With expertise in aluminum and advanced
composite manufacturing solutions, the company’s core products
include fuselages, integrated wings and wing components, pylons,
and nacelles. We are leveraging decades of design and manufacturing
expertise to be the most innovative and reliable supplier of
military aerostructures, and specialty high-temperature materials,
enabling warfighters to execute complex, critical missions. Spirit
also serves the aftermarket for commercial and business/regional
jets. Headquartered in Wichita, Kansas, Spirit has facilities in
the U.S., U.K., France, Malaysia and Morocco. More information is
available at www.spiritaero.com.
